Hi all im fairly new to this but went in hard at the beginning buying 3 printers in the first month. The recurring issue I’m having is only with my ender 3. Extruder clicking… I have calibrated my esteps and flow rate. Replaced the hot end 3 times and replacing a ton of nozzles in between. I did have the fan backwards for a while and thought turning it around would solve the issue if it was heat creep but only slightly fixed the issue. When ever I ask the question of what’s a better fan to use I keep getting the answer of get a quiet noctua fan but to me quieter means less CFMs and I think I need more air movement if the problem is heat creep. BTW I have replaced all fans with new but stock, maybe, I dont have the data to prove they are the same I just relied on Amazon to tell me they are for the ender3 but they are 24v. So after my estep and flow calibration I printed a 20mm XYZ cube and it came out perfect and no clicking at all. Printed at 205c and 50mms. After that print I started a larger print and as soon as it got to the infill which was at 55mms it started clicking again, still at 205c. I adjusted the temp down to 190c and made I worst so I worked my way up to 225c and in t now has very little clicking. Could this mean it’s an issue with the thermistor or heater cartridge? I did have to replace my main board because the part cooling fan wasn’t working. The new board has a bootloader now and I’m using th3d firmware. I dont recall if I had the clicking issue with the original board. That’s as much info as I can think of that might be relevant if more is needed please ask.
